在当今数字化时代,WordPress无疑是最受欢迎的内容管理系统之一。它的易用性和强大功能,让无数网站从个人博客到大型企业门户都选择了它。正如任何技术工具一样,WordPress在运行过程中也难免遇到各种故障和问题。这些问题虽令人头疼,却并非无法解决。
学会快速诊断和修复WordPress故障,是每位网站管理员必备的技能。
第一部分,我们将深入探讨一些常见的WordPress故障及其解决方案。
一、网站无法访问或出现白屏最令人焦虑的问题之一莫过于网站突然无法访问或只显示空白页面(白屏)。这种情况通常由以下几方面引起:
插件冲突当你新增或更新某个插件后,可能会与已有插件产生冲突,导致网站崩溃。解决办法:通过FTP或控制面板访问网站文件,找到wp-content/plugins目录,将最近添加或更新的插件文件夹重命名或删除,逐一排查,找出冲突的插件。
如果你能登录后台,可以在“插件”页逐一停用插件,找出问题插件。主题问题主题代码中的错误也可能引起白屏。解决方法:切换到默认主题(如TwentyTwenty-One),确认问题是否解决。如果切换主题后问题消失,考虑更新或修复当前主题代码。
PHP错误或内存限制PHP错误或内存不足也会造成白屏。解决办法:开启WordPress调试模式,将wp-config.php中的WP_DEBUG设为true,观察错误信息。增加PHP内存限制:编辑php.ini,设置memory_limit为更高的值,如256M。
二、数据库错误数据库错误是另一大常见问题,表现为登录失败、页面加载异常或出现“Errorestablishingadatabaseconnection”等提示。原因包括数据库连接信息错误、数据库损坏或配置变更。解决方案:
检查wp-config.php文件中的数据库连接信息(数据库名、用户名、密码、主机)是否正确。使用phpMyAdmin或其他数据库工具检测数据库是否正常,尝试修复或优化数据库。
三、网站加载缓慢加载速度慢可能由多种原因引起:
服务器性能低下或带宽不足插件过多或无优化的代码图片未压缩或未采用内容分发网络(CDN)解决方案:禁用不必要的插件,减少数据库查询负荷使用缓存插件,如W3TotalCache或WPSuperCache优化图片文件,采用WebP格式或压缩工具启用内容分发网络,提高全球访问速度
四、404错误或页面找不到页面突然出现404错误,可能是永久链接设置有问题,或.htaccess文件损坏。解决方案:
在后台重新保存“固定链接”设置,自动重建.htaccess文件检查.htaccess文件权限,确保服务器可以写入
五、安全性和黑客攻击网站被黑或感染恶意代码,也会引发各种故障。解决方法:
立即备份网站,断开所有外部连接使用安全插件进行扫描(如Wordfence、Sucuri)及时清除恶意代码,更新所有插件和主题
第二部分我们将继续探讨一些更为深入的故障分析和维护建议。
继续上一部分,WordPress故障排除的后续内容将关注一些深层次的问题解决技巧以及日常维护的最佳实践。
六、插件和主题引发的兼容性问题随着插件和主题数量的增加,兼容性问题也逐渐凸显。一个新的插件可能不兼容旧版本WordPress或其他插件,导致网站出错。解决策略:
在安装新插件前,务必查看其支持的WordPress版本和用户评价。建议在测试环境中先试用新插件,确认无冲突再正式上线。定期检查插件和主题的更新,保持版本最新,减少因版本落后带来的问题。
七、定期备份的重要性任何技术问题都可能导致数据丢失,定期备份成为保证网站安全的首要措施。备份内容包括:
数据库备份:存放所有文章、评论、设定等数据。文件备份:主题、插件、上传文件等。工具推荐:使用UpdraftPlus、BackupBuddy等插件,同时结合云存储,如GoogleDrive或Dropbox。备份周期:建议每天或每周进行,特别是在重大变更后立即备份。
八、持续监控网站性能和安全保持网站运行的良好状态,不断监控是网站维护的关键。策略包括:
使用GoogleAnalytics和监控工具,实时了解流量变化及服务器状态。设置安全监测,当检测到非正常登录尝试或文件异常时,及时报警。定期清理未使用的插件和主题,以减少潜在安全风险。
九、依赖专业技术和资源复杂的问题可能超出自己解决的能力范围,不要犹豫寻求专业帮助。
选用信誉良好的托管服务商,提供及时技术支持。加入WordPress社区或相关论坛,寻找经验丰富的开发者或维护者的建议。关注官方文档和最新资讯,保持对平台变化的敏感。
十、总结和最佳实践确保WordPress网站稳定运行,不只是解决问题,更包括日常维护和预防。
养成定期更新的习惯,及时应用安全修复补丁。控制插件和主题数量,避免不必要的装载过多负担。采用安全措施,如SSL证书、两步验证和强密码。使用性能优化工具,确保网站加载速度快、用户体验良好。
无论遇到何种WordPress的故障,镇定分析、一步步排查,毕竟每个问题背后都隐藏着解决的钥匙。只要掌握了基础的故障排除技巧和维护办法,网站安全与性能便能得到最大保障。愿你的网站在WordPress的世界里,稳定如磐石,流光溢彩!
2. 分享目的仅供大家学习和交流,您必须在下载后24小时内删除!
3. 不得使用于非法商业用途,不得违反国家法律。否则后果自负!
4. 本站提供的源码、模板、插件等等其他资源,都不包含技术服务请大家谅解!
5. 如有链接无法下载、失效或广告,请联系管理员处理!
6. 本站资源售价只是赞助,收取费用仅维持本站的日常运营所需!
源码库 » WordPress故障排除:常见问题及解决方法
